In December 1796 the county of Bullitt, named after Thomas Bullitt's nephew and Kentucky's first Lieutenant Governor Alexander Scott Bullitt, was organized from land taken from Jefferson and Nelson counties through an act approved on December 13, 1796, by the Kentucky General Assembly. Visa mer Bullitt County is a county located in the north central portion of the U.S. state of Kentucky. As of the 2024 census, the population was 82,217. Its county seat is Shepherdsville. The county was founded in 1796.
